I ate this book up like it was candy. If I were a teen, this exactly would have matched my type of book. This has that whole sweet innocent girl who is clumsy and feels completely invisible. It also has the cute bad boy that is focused on her. This is fun and maybe a little goofy book from Entangled Crush. It is a good book but I'm not sure if its one that will stick around for me personally.

Mallory is an innocent normal bland teenager. However, her twin sister Blake is almost like a superstar. Blake is super athletic, popular with the boys, outgoing. Mallory has asthma, is in the band, and always has her face in a book. Blake gets in major trouble from pranking this one specific boy and her choice is go to prison, or summer camp… Or option number three beg your twin sister to go for you. Obviously since this story is about Mallory you can tell Blake went with option number three.

Ben Iron Cloud is the one guy in school who isn't interested in Blake. Not in the slightest. They have been total enemies all school year. The final prank that caused him to get suspended for the last bit of school was pushing it. His mother sends him to a summer camp because she thinks he needs to get away from his friends who have a bad reputation. The first day of camp he sees his enemy, Blake, show up and he decides that now is the time for revenge. He doesn't know that it is actually Mallory the meek.

I would pick this book up again, just to see if it interests me more down the road. I think it deserves a re-read. For now I will say it was a good book and if you are a teen, or have a teen this is totally appropriate and really fun to read.

Quirky. A bit slow and unbelievable. I had to force myself to finish this one. The interactions between Ruby and Noel seemed too casual and infrequent to lead to a HEA. The references to The Wizard of Oz were cute. But, some of Ruby's off the wall antics were unexpected and just didn't seem to fit with the story. I had a hard time connecting to the characters possibly because they were so unreal, immature and naive.
